The Secret Legacy of Sweden’s Thunderous Jet: Unveiling the Saab 37 Viggen

The Saab 37 Viggen, a pioneering aircraft developed in Sweden, continues to captivate aviation enthusiasts with its unique design and capabilities. First taking to the skies in February 1967, the Viggen was notable for being Europe’s most advanced aircraft of its time, integrating cutting-edge technology and innovative engineering.

The Viggen’s design was a result of Sweden’s need for a multipurpose fighter that could operate in harsh Nordic conditions and be deployed from short airstrips. It features a distinct delta wing along with a canard configuration, which gives it a remarkable agility and stability. This configuration, combined with a single, powerful Volvo RM8B engine, allowed the Viggen to achieve supersonic speeds even at low altitudes.

One of the most significant aspects of the Saab 37 Viggen is its versatility. The aircraft was developed in several variants, including a fighter, ground-attack, reconnaissance, and maritime patrol version, making it a formidable asset in Sweden’s defense during the Cold War era. It was designed with a short-takeoff capability, vital for operating from Sweden’s dispersed network of small airbases.

The Viggen also set a precedent for aircraft technology with its advanced avionics and radar systems, enhancing its combat effectiveness. Officially retired from service in 2005, the legacy of the Saab 37 Viggen lives on, influencing subsequent aircraft designs and remaining a symbol of Swedish innovation in military aviation.
